Morea Banićević


Morea Banićević is a Croatian writer.

Biography

Morea Banićević was born in Rijeka and graduated from the Faculty of Humanities and Social Sciences in Rijeka, majoring in Croatian and English language. Over the years, she has written a number of novels for children and young adults, which are being published in Croatia and abroad.

Awards and honours

Demon školske knjižnice - Sfera award in the category of best novel, 2015Demon školske knjižnice was also selected for the National Project to encourage reading and promote the reading culture of children and young people by Reading to the StarsDvojnici iz tame - Sfera ''award in the category of best novel for children and the Grigor Vitez Pticica award for the best novel as chosen by the children's jury, as well as the praise of the Grigor Vitez award for popularizing the fantasy genre among children and young people, 2019Mjesečari Monteriera - Anto Gardaš award for the best children's novel, 2022Izgubljeni gospodin Kovač - Sfera award in the category of best novel for children, 2025
  • Izgubljeni gospodin Kovač - Grigor Vitez for literary text for young people and Grigor Vitez Ptičica in the category of best prose, poetry or drama book, 2025.
  • Izgubljeni gospodin Kovač - Croatian candidate for the IBBY Honorary List 2026.
  • Izgubljeni gospodin Kovač - „Artefakt“ prize
  • Izgubljeni gospodin Kovač'' - regional award „Mali princ“
